当前位置:  开发笔记 > 运维 > 正文

由于网络连接速度慢,iOS应用程序退出

如何解决《由于网络连接速度慢,iOS应用程序退出》经验,为你挑选了1个好方法。
如何解决《由于网络连接速度慢,iOS应用程序退出》经验,为你挑选了1个好方法。

我正在使用swift的iOS应用程序.我需要在应用程序启动时解析两个web api(XML),在此期间,我需要显示启动屏幕.所以我发送了一个同步请求来解析服务器上的数据.如果网络连接良好,那么应用程序正常工作但由于网络连接速度慢或从服务器加载数据需要20秒以上,它可以自动退出.如何解决这个问题.请提出建议.



1> Timur Bernik..:

你永远不应该在主线程中发送同步请求!

在加载时添加新VC.在那里,您可以加载数据异步.数据准备就绪后,将其传递给下一个VC.

推荐阅读
李桂平2402851397
这个屌丝很懒,什么也没留下!
DevBox开发工具箱 | 专业的在线开发工具网站    京公网安备 11010802040832号  |  京ICP备19059560号-6
Copyright © 1998 - 2020 DevBox.CN. All Rights Reserved devBox.cn 开发工具箱 版权所有